Transaction 873a825e63b4091a73689bc0c50eabb5499536ba1a794871f3d17df5729129bf

1 Input
2 Outputs
  • 873a825e63b4091a73689bc0c50eabb5499536ba1a794871f3d17df5729129bf:0
  • value  10732
    address  3CZrFrZxsyTX7qbWx1FadvkiGkGXRZMSdE
  • 873a825e63b4091a73689bc0c50eabb5499536ba1a794871f3d17df5729129bf:1
  • value  19280169
    address  3GLZksDyhq4gHvebwN4bAS26HGHqcKVqaY